CVE-2026-19667 describes a vulnerability found in the `named` component of BIND 9, a widely used open-source DNS server software. This flaw can be triggered when an attacker controls an authoritative server that produces a negative DNS answer of precisely 65536 bytes. Upon receiving such a specially crafted negative answer, the `named` process creates a negative cache entry with a size of zero bytes. When this malformed entry is subsequently accessed or read, it causes the `named` program to abort. This issue impacts various versions of BIND 9, specifically 9.11.0 through 9.18.50, 9.20.0 through 9.20.27, 9.21.0 through 9.21.25, as well as specific versions of BIND 9.11.3-S1 through 9.18.50-S1, and 9.20.9-S1 through 9.20.27-S1.
